About the role:
The
post-holder will be expected to support whole class learning, groups of
children or individual children having specific or particular needs, as
directed. The post-holder will share in the care and wellbeing of pupils
throughout the academy. Teaching Assistants will be fully informed about the
needs of groups and individuals’ they are supporting and where working with
named children the outcomes of their Educational Healthcare Plan and those
targets set by external professionals.
Teaching
Assistant will work under the direction of class teachers and the Principal to
support and deliver planned learning interventions.
